Friends of Las Vegas Academy (LVA) support the programs of LVA by providing grants to school departments. Grants include funding for equipment, curriculum, uniforms, travel expenses, performances and other department needs. All 1,700 students of LVA benefit from these grants.Additionally, Friends of LVA supported many behind the scenes programs to enhance the abilities of staff members. Programs include staff appreciation events, providing additional technology and supplies, as well as supporting professional development. All staff members benefit from this funding. Friends of Las Vegas Academy also supported facility enhancements by providing funding for renovations to the Performing Arts Center. Renovations included new ADA accessibility, lighting, signage and landscaping. All students, staff and community partners of LVA benefited from this funding.
